About

Tim Chataway is a scholar working on Molecular Biology, Physiology and Immunology. According to data from OpenAlex, Tim Chataway has authored 90 papers receiving a total of 3.1k ind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Molecular Biology, 18 papers in Physiology and 15 papers in Immunology. Recurrent topics in Tim Chataway's work include Monoclonal and Polyclonal Antibodies Research (12 papers), Systemic Lupus Erythematosus Research (11 papers) and Cellular transport and secretion (8 papers). Tim Chataway is often cited by papers focused on Monoclonal and Polyclonal Antibodies Research (12 papers), Systemic Lupus Erythematosus Research (11 papers) and Cellular transport and secretion (8 papers). Tim Chataway collaborates with scholars based in Australia, United States and Netherlands. Tim Chataway's co-authors include Alex D. Colella, Wei Gai, Xiaofeng Shen, Donald E. Walker, Sukanto Sinha, Jason Goldstein, Rian de Laat, Michael Lee, Robin Barbour and Michael G. Schlossmacher and has published in prestigious journals such as Journal of Biological Chemistry, SHILAP Revista de lepidopterología and Blood.
